> > angle 84-27 degrees
 
> So in other words it covers 9mm less than they say it does???  If this
> covers 27mm, what does a 28mm lens cover?  How about the FA* 24/2?

        Not to Worry, Chris.  These are angle of view numbers, in degrees
        of arc - not focal length in mm's. At the wide end you get near
        to 90degree field of view and at the tele end about 1/3rd as much.
